
TPWallet余额显示并不只是“把一个数字吐出来”那么简单。它往往牵涉到链上签名验证、跨链/多网络状态同步、预言机提供的外部数据一致性、以及对实时数据与用户隐私的保护。在全球化数字经济的浪潮下,钱包作为用户进入Web3世界的入口,其显示逻辑必须同时满足可用性、可验证性与安全性。
一、TPWallet余额显示的核心链路:从查询到验证
当用户在TPWallet看到余额时,系统通常会经历多段处理链路:
1)资产归属识别:钱包先确定用户地址(或多地址映射)、资产类型(原生币/代币/衍生映射)。
2)链上状态查询:从对应区块链网络拉取余额或账户状态。不同网络与不同资产标准(如账户模型、代币合约模型)导致查询方式不同。
3)数据一致性校验:为了避免错误展示或恶意篡改,钱包需要对返回数据进行校验或依赖可验证数据源。
4)渲染与刷新:将结果转换为可读单位(精度/计价货币),并根据块高度或轮询策略进行刷新。
5)异常处理:网络拥堵、RPC不稳定、跨链延迟等都会影响显示“新旧程度”,因此需要明确的提示策略(例如区块同步中/延迟刷新)。
二、数字签名:确保“余额展示所依据的信息”可被验证
你看到的余额看似是查询结果,但对链上系统而言,“任何可信信息”最终都要能被验证。数字签名在这里扮演三类角色:
1)交易签名与回执关联:用户发起转账/兑换时,交易需要由私钥签名。钱包通过签名与回执把“操作意图”与“链上结果”绑定,避免中间环节伪造。
2)数据请求完整性:即便是查询接口,某些场景也会使用签名或鉴权机制,防止RPC/网关被劫持后返回篡改数据。
3)跨模块可追溯:签名生成的不可抵赖性,使得日志、审计、风控能够证明“谁在何时对哪条链/哪类数据做了授权”。
因此,TPWallet的余额显示若引入缓存或聚合服务,仍应保证最终依赖的数据能回到可验证链上证据,或能证明其数据来源未被破坏。
三、全球化数字经济:多网络、多资产、多合规的现实
全球化数字经济的关键在于“互联”。钱包必须面向不同地区网络环境、不同资产体系与监管要求。余额显示会因此出现三类“全球化压力”:
1)时区与延迟:不同链的出块节奏不同,跨链桥的确认时间更不同,导致同一资产在不同网络的可见性不同。
2)计价口径差异:用户可能在本地法币下查看总资产价值,而汇率来自不同市场或预言机;口径不一致会造成“看起来余额不对”。
3)合规与风险提示:某些地区对混币、隐私资产或高风险链路敏感。钱包在显示余额时要能承载风险标签、来源提示与必要的合规披露。
一个成熟的钱包不仅要“显示”,还要解释“为什么此刻显示为这个值”,并能在网络条件变化时给出合理的状态反馈。
四、行业未来趋势:从静态余额到可验证资产视图
钱包余额正在从“单一数值”走向“可验证资产视图”。常见趋势包括:
1)更强的数据可验证性:把查询从“相信RPC”转向“可验证的数据证明或更可靠的数据源组合”。
2)更细粒度的状态展示:区块确认数、可用/冻结、跨链待到账、代币合约异常等,会变成余额面板的一部分。
3)隐私与安全并重:通过最小披露、分层授权与安全隔离,降低用户暴露面。
4)智能合约资产的语义化:不仅显示“余额”,还解释该资产背后的权利(收益、赎回、质押解锁期等)。
当这些趋势落地,TPWallet的余额展示会更接近“资产仪表盘”,而不是简单账本。
五、全球科技应用:多端协同与跨区域可靠性
在全球化使用场景中,钱包常需要在移动端、桌面端甚至浏览器扩展间协同。实现上会遇到:
1)多端一致性:同一账户在不同端的余额、交易状态必须尽量一致,否则用户会产生“数据不可信”的感受。
2)网络波动下的可用性:跨区域访问导致延迟与丢包差异,需要智能切换RPC、压缩数据、优先使用更稳的节点组。
3)安全更新与策略控制:终端可能长期离线,重新连接后需要重新验证关键状态与签名权限。
因此,TPWallet余额显示不仅是前端问题,也依赖后端节点治理与安全架构。
六、预言机:当“外部数据”进入余额展示
余额面板有时会包含“估值”。估值通常依赖外部价格数据,而价格数据的可靠性很大程度上来自预言机。预言机相关风险包括:
1)价格操纵:若数据源可被少数节点操控,估值可能被拉高或拉低,诱导错误决策。
2)更新频率与延迟:价格长时间不更新会造成“余额价值偏离真实市场”。
3)数据聚合策略:如果预言机采用多源聚合、去极值或加权机制,能显著降低单点异常风险。
更进一步,若钱包将预言机输出用于“风险阈值提示”“自动路由策略”等,系统应当对预言机数据进行更严格的鲁棒性校验,例如对异常波动设置保护逻辑。
七、实时数据保护:把“在线”与“安全”同时握住
实时性是用户体验的核心,但实时数据也最容易暴露攻击面。常见保护手段包括:
1)传输安全:TLS/加密通道、防中间人攻击。
2)鉴权与限流:防止爬虫、撞库、恶意刷请求导致的数据泄露或资源耗尽。

3)数据完整性与回放防护:对关键请求/响应使用签名或带时间戳的校验,减少被重放的可能。
4)缓存策略安全:缓存能提升速度,但必须定义过期时间、回源机制,并避免“脏数据长期显示”。
5)隐私保护:尽量减少暴露用户地址、行为轨迹或历史查询模式;必要时采用脱敏、最小化日志。
当实时数据保护做得好,用户看到的余额不仅“快”,也更“可信”。
结语:余额显示是一套“安全可用的系统工程”
TPWallet余额显示在表面上是一个数值,但在底层它连接着数字签名的可验证链路、全球化数字经济下的多网络一致性问题、行业从静态到可验证资产视图的演进方向、预言机带来的外部数据风险、以及实时数据保护对安全性的要求。把这些因素统一起来,才能让用户在任何网络环境下,都能获得稳定、透明且可依赖的余额体验。
评论
NovaLi
余额显示原来是“系统工程”而不是UI小问题,数字签名+数据一致性这套思路很有说服力。
小雨雾
讲到预言机和估值口径差异,感觉很多人忽略了“看起来像余额”的外部数据风险。
AriaZhang
实时数据保护部分写得到位:缓存、鉴权、回放防护都决定了可信度。
HexKite
跨链延迟和多端一致性是体验杀手,文章把它和全球化经济的现实绑在一起了。
MiraChan
未来趋势说的“可验证资产视图”很方向感,希望更多钱包能把可解释性做进面板。
WenByte
把数字签名扩展到“查询接口完整性/模块可追溯”这一点挺新,安全不止在交易环节。